Convert all store files from JavaScript to TypeScript

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
2026-03-06 14:47:57 +08:00
parent 90048d0505
commit a619be7881
65 changed files with 2031 additions and 5066 deletions

View File

@@ -193,7 +193,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useConformanceStore } from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ance';
import iconNA from '@/components/icons/IconNA.vue';
import MoreModal from './MoreModal.vue';
import getNumberLabel from '@/module/numberLabel.js';

View File

@@ -125,8 +125,8 @@
import { storeToRefs, mapState, mapActions, } from 'pinia';
import i18next from '@/i18n/i18n';
import { useConformanceInputStore } from '@/stores/conformanceInput';
import { useLoadingStore } from '@/stores/loading.js';
import { useConformanceStore } from '@/stores/conformance.js';
import { useLoadingStore } from '@/stores/loading';
import { useConformanceStore } from '@/stores/conformance';
import ConformanceRadioGroup from './ConformanceSidebar/ConformanceRadioGroup.vue';
import ConformanceShowBar from './ConformanceSidebar/ConformanceShowBar.vue';
import ConformanceTimeRange from './ConformanceSidebar/ConformanceTimeRange.vue';

View File

@@ -52,7 +52,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useConformanceStore } from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ance';
export default {
setup() {

View File

@@ -30,7 +30,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useConformanceStore } from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ance';
import ResultCheck from '@/components/Discover/Conformance/ConformanceSidebar/ResultCheck.vue';
import ResultArrow from '@/components/Discover/Conformance/ConformanceSidebar/ResultArrow.vue';
import ResultDot from '@/components/Discover/Conformance/ConformanceSidebar/ResultDot.vue';

View File

@@ -99,8 +99,8 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useLoadingStore } from '@/stores/loading.js';
import { useConformanceStore } from '@/stores/conformance.js';
import { useLoadingStore } from '@/stores/loading';
import { useConformanceStore } from '@/stores/conformance';
import ActList from './ActList.vue';
import ActRadio from './ActRadio.vue';
import ActSeqDrag from './ActSeqDrag.vue';

View File

@@ -70,7 +70,7 @@
<script>
import TimeRangeDuration from '@/components/Discover/Conformance/ConformanceSidebar/TimeRangeDuration.vue';
import { storeToRefs } from 'pinia';
import { useConformanceStore } from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ance';
export default {
setup() {

View File

@@ -63,7 +63,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useConformanceStore } from '@/stores/conformance.js';
import { useConformanceStore } from '@/stores/conformance';
import cytoscapeMapTrace from '@/module/cytoscapeMapTrace.js';
export default {

View File

@@ -121,7 +121,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useAllMapDataStore } from '@/stores/allMapData';
import { setLineChartData } from '@/module/setChartData.js';
import getMoment from 'moment';
import InputNumber from 'primevue/inputnumber';

View File

@@ -40,8 +40,8 @@
<script>
import { storeToRefs } from 'pinia';
import { useLoadingStore } from '@/stores/loading.js';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useLoadingStore } from '@/stores/loading';
import { useAllMapDataStore } from '@/stores/allMapData';
import { delaySecond, } from '@/utils/timeUtil.js';
export default {

View File

@@ -32,7 +32,7 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useAllMapDataStore } from '@/stores/allMapData';
import { Chart, registerables } from 'chart.js';
import 'chartjs-adapter-moment';
import getMoment from 'moment';

View File

@@ -70,8 +70,8 @@
<script>
import { storeToRefs } from 'pinia';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useLoadingStore } from '@/stores/loading.js';
import { useAllMapDataStore } from '@/stores/allMapData';
import { useLoadingStore } from '@/stores/loading';
import cytoscapeMapTrace from '@/module/cytoscapeMapTrace.js';
export default {

View File

@@ -98,8 +98,8 @@
<script>
import { storeToRefs } from 'pinia';
import { useLoadingStore } from '@/stores/loading.js';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useLoadingStore } from '@/stores/loading';
import { useAllMapDataStore } from '@/stores/allMapData';
import ActOccCase from '@/components/Discover/Map/Filter/ActOccCase.vue';
import ActOcc from '@/components/Discover/Map/Filter/ActOcc.vue';
import ActAndSeq from '@/components/Discover/Map/Filter/ActAndSeq.vue';

View File

@@ -61,8 +61,8 @@
</template>
<script>
import { storeToRefs } from 'pinia';
import { useLoadingStore } from '@/stores/loading.js';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useLoadingStore } from '@/stores/loading';
import { useAllMapDataStore } from '@/stores/allMapData';
import cytoscapeMapTrace from '@/module/cytoscapeMapTrace.js';
export default {

View File

@@ -80,7 +80,7 @@
<script>
import { storeToRefs } from 'pinia';
import { useAllMapDataStore } from '@/stores/allMapData.js';
import { useAllMapDataStore } from '@/stores/allMapData';
import { getTimeLabel } from '@/module/timeLabel.js';
import getMoment from 'moment';